After the teasing comes the announcement. Overwatch is getting a brand new event for the upcoming holiday season, starting on December 13th.

Not only has Overwatch recently won the Game of the Year prize at The Game Awards, they have also been teasing here and there some snippets of holiday fun. We are talking about the release of their next big event, which, you can imagine, has something to do with the upcoming Christmas celebrations. The best of it all? We don’t have to wait much longer as it’s coming next week on December 13th!

The confirmation has come through the game’s official Twitter account and everyone is already losing it – what else, right? Since its release in May, Overwatch has delivered two major events revolving around the topics of the Olympics and then Halloween. Naturally, this third event doesn’t come as a surprise, but acts as a nice action to end a successful year.

If we are to follow the trajectory of past editions, there will obviously be some (festive) skins for our heroes and unique, special items to obtain. Blizzard is keeping the surprise element there though and will surely announce concrete details as the time passes. We can also expect new locations and a few surprises, echoing those past LucioBall and Junkenstein’s Revenge brawls, which injected a good amount of fun to our Overwatch weekly matches.
